Grasping Designated Agents
A designated agent holds a essential role in business compliance by serving as a appointed representative for a business entity. This entity or agent is tasked for managing important legal and tax documents on for the business, making sure that necessary communications are handled efficiently and effectively. By having a licensed agent, businesses can preserve their legal standing and stay informed about any legal proceedings or government correspondence that may arise.
Registered agent requirements differ by state, but commonly, the designated agent must have a physical address in the state where the business is incorporated. This location serves as the official address for service of process, which includes documents such as lawsuits and state notifications. Businesses may opt to hire a professional registered agent provider to confirm compliance with state regulations and to optimize their operations.

Finally, some believe that they can act as their own registered agent without consequences. While this is technically true, it comes with substantial risks. Being your own registered agent means being available at a physical address during business hours to receive important documents. If you miss a legal notice or fail to fulfill registered agent responsibilities, the repercussions could lead to legal issues or penalties. Ultimately, hiring a reliable registered agent allows business owners to focus on growth while maintaining compliance with state regulations.

Enrolled Representative Prerequisites and Regulations
When establishing a business structure such as an LLC or corporation, understanding the registered agent requirements is essential. Each state requires that businesses select a designated contact to act as their formal point of contact for legal and tax documents. The designated representative must have a physical presence in the state of incorporation and be accessible during standard operating hours to accept service of process. This ensures that important legal communications are received promptly, minimizing the risk of overlooking critical deadlines.
Registered agents can be individuals or businesses. If a business decides to designate an individual as a designated representative, that individual must be a inhabitant of the state where the business is incorporated. However, many businesses opt for commercial designated representative providers to serve this role. These designated representative providers often offer additional services, such as managing annual compliance filings and issuing notifications for important timelines, which aids businesses stay in compliance with state regulations.
To ensure compliance, businesses must keep their designated representative information up to date with the state. This entails timely filing of a registered agent change form if they choose to change agents. Failure to comply with registered agent regulations can result in fines, loss of compliance, or even termination of the company. Therefore, selecting a reliable designated representative is essential for maintaining legal compliance and protecting the business's legal rights.
